What is the color code for Wild Rice?

Hex color code for Wild Rice color is #e7e58c. RGB color code for wild rice color is rgb(231, 229, 140).

What is the RGB value of #e7e58c?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#e7e58c is rgb(231, 229, 140).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'231' indicates the intensity of the red component, '229' represents the green component's intensity, and '140'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#e7e58c.
